It's an escape room - you get locked in a room and have to complete some puzzles to get out. Very popular nowadays. This one is horror themed and while I haven't been my guess would be this is a picture they stage at the start to make it look like the players have been kidnapped, which is probably the story of the escape room. Getting the keys to their handcuffs might be part of the puzzle, that's a pretty common element I think.

There are "Escape Rooms" here in the states, but no bondage is involved. Your group (it could be you and a few strangers, or you and others you know) are put in a room, again, no restraints, and have a certain time period to figure out how to get out. The room has clues. You're supposed to work together to figure out how to escape.
At least, the ones I know about.
